The Dubai Rental Market Today

The rental industry in Dubai has seen a significant change in recent years. The cost of homes has undergone one of the most significant shifts. Compared to a few years ago, renting a home in Dubai is now significantly more expensive. 

This is brought on by a variety of elements, including rising expat demand and rising building costs. The availability of houses has undergone a significant shift in the rental market. 

Given that there are frequently numerous people trying to rent a home at any given moment, finding a reasonable price on a property can be challenging.

In August 2022, Ejari registration reached all-time highs with almost 36,800 contracts for free-hold homes, a 9.7 percent rise over August 2021. Around 310,800 free-hold homes were rented in the first eight months of 2022, a robust 21.63 percent increase in the volume of rental registrations for the year to date. 

The population is growing, and there are more investment options, which can explain this rise.

Population Expansion

Around three million people are thought to live in Dubai at the moment, with expats making up 85% of this total. As more individuals are looking for someplace to reside, population growth has increased the demand for rental properties.

Opportunities for Profitable Investments in the Emirate

The appeal of Dubai as an investment location is the other major element influencing the rental market. Dubai’s tax-free status and strong economy draw investors from all over the world. This has increased the amount of people purchasing real estate in Dubai, which in turn has raised prices.
